Air NZ Increases Its Profit
Air New Zealand’s tax paid profit of $NZ139. 53 million-up 4. 4% on the previous 12 months to June-was ahead of market Total operating revenue was up 5. 9% to $NZ2. 33bn. The group earned record foreign exchange revenue at $NZ1. 3bn. This included engineering and other contract work performed for overseas clients at $NZ130m. Total passenger seat kilometres rose 5. 7%. The passenger load factor, inclusive of other airline alliance revenues and domestic operations, was 68. 4%, compared with 70. 6% in the previous year.
In September 1992, the company added a new 747-400, and most recently a new 767-300.
